Among the most common problems with UPVC doors is misalignment. This can result from the Door Panel Specialists settling in time or inappropriate installation. Symptoms consist of problem opening or closing the door, spaces at the edges, and increased wear on the locking system.
Locking Mechanism Failure
The locking system on UPVC doors is crucial for security. If the lock stops working, it can be due to dirt, rust, or internal breakdown. Common signs consist of the key getting stuck or turning however not engaging the lock.
Drafts and Leaks
Drafts can significantly minimize a home's energy efficiency. A worn or damaged rubber seal around the door can permit cold air in, defeating the purpose of insulation.
Damaged Hinges
Hinges can become rusty or harmed, causing the door to droop or stick. Regular maintenance can assist prevent this issue.
Scratches and Scuffs
Visual damage might not impact the door's performance but can affect curb appeal. Scratches and scuffs need attention to preserve visual appeal.

Changing MisalignmentTools Needed: Screwdriver, Allen wrenchSteps:Loosen the screws on the hinge and change the door's position.Check the positioning with a spirit level.Tighten the screws when appropriately lined up.2. Fixing the Locking MechanismTools Needed: Lubricant, screwdriver Steps:Apply silicone spray or graphite powder to the lock.If the lock is still malfunctioning, think about changing it with a suitable design.3. Replacing Worn SealsTools Needed: Utility knife, replacement sealsActions:Remove the old seal by sufficing away.Tidy the surface before using the new seal.Press the brand-new seal into location and trim excess length.4. Repairing HingesTools Needed: Lubricant, rust eliminator, replacement hinges if requiredActions:Clean the hinges with rust remover.Apply lube to keep them operating smoothly.Replace hinges that are too damaged to function.5. A: Look for signs such as problem closing, drafts, harmed seals, or wear on the locking mechanism.
Q: Can I repair a scratched UPVC door myself?
A: Yes, minor scratches can be repaired using touch-up paint and polish.
Q: Is it worth repairing a malfunctioning lock?
A: Yes, repairing or changing a malfunctioning lock is important for home security.
Q: How frequently should I carry out maintenance on my UPVC door?
A: A bi-annual inspection and maintenance routine is recommended to catch potential concerns early.
Q: What are the advantages of UPVC doors compared to wooden doors?
A: UPVC doors are more energy-efficient, require less maintenance, and are typically more durable.
